    How to draw cute baby elephant step by step

    You can refer to the simple step-by-step drawing guide below

    Step 1

    Start by drawing an oval or circle. This will form the head of the elephant.

    Step 2

    Extend a long, curved line from one side of the oval. Allow it to move below the oval and attach to it on the opposite side. This outlines the lower half of the elephant’s face – the chin and cheeks.

    Step 3

    Draw the trunk by extending a pair of curved lines from the center of the face. Wrap them at the end with an egg shape. Draw two small ovals inside the egg shape to form the nostrils and detail the top of the trunk using horizontal curved lines.

    Step 4

    Erase the guide lines from the elephant’s face.

    Step 5

    Use curved lines to outline the elephant’s ears. Notice the pointed tip. Then draw a slightly smaller shape inside each ear, parallel to the original outline. Draw a few curved lines extending from the top.

    Step 6

    Detail of the elephant’s face. Draw a few short, curved lines at the top of the head to form a bun. For each eye, draw a horizontal curved line and enclose an oval above it. Then draw a circle containing a smaller circle and a small oval. Shade the smaller circle to form the pupil. Finally, paint a curved shape over each eye to indicate the eyebrows.

    Step 7

    Draw the front pins using overlapping “U” shaped lines. Then, use small “U” shaped lines to wrap the toenails.

    Step 8

    Use curved lines to outline the elephant’s shoulders and hind legs. Wrap an oval at the bottom of each foot and use small “U” shaped lines to indicate the toenail. Draw a spiral on each knee.

    Step 9

    Draw a pair of lines to form the tail of the elephant. At the top of it, widen the curves and allow them to meet at some jagged point. This forms the bun at the tip of the tail.

    Step 10

    Color your cute baby elephant. Elephants are usually gray or brown in color. The elephants in the circus are sometimes painted white or other colors.

    Drawing a cute bunny is a great way to practice backgrounds, and rabbits have the added benefit of being a relatively simple animal to draw. You can easily create a bunny from a few simple shapes or a more realistic one by adding more details.

     

    Find a reference bunny.
    Quality reference is the best way to draw something you’ve never painted before. The reference image gives you a well-defined set of parameters that will define the boundaries of your drawing.     Sketch your bunny step by step.
    Fresco makes sketching easy with a powerful set of drawing tools, but you might be working on paper with plans to enter the digital space later. Either way, start with the basic shapes of the rabbit and work from there.

    Layout of basic proportions.

    Especially if you’re looking for a more realistic bunny instead of an animated bunny: “The easiest way to approach it is to divide the animal into simple shapes. The best way to do that is to look up a lot of photo references and then think, What shapes do I see in this animal? ” says illustrator Chioma Iloegbunam.

     

    To start, draw two small circles that are slightly wider than their height. The first will be your bunny’s head; the second would be the body. Both shapes should be relatively close to each other.

     

    Depending on the angle of view of your reference photo, you may need to create a body shape that is longer than that of a cartoon rabbit. The goal is to outline the circles, squares, and ovals you see in your reference, so you can start working on the pose and perspective of your drawing.

    Give your rabbit a pose and perspective.

    Once you’ve drawn the basic proportions, you can start creating poses, perspectives, and poses for your rabbit. This doesn’t have to be very detailed, but when you’re sketching at the legs, think of them as anchor points that define the perspective your sketch will have. If they huddle together and surround the body, your rabbit will look like it’s sitting. If you stretch them and give them a different shape, you can create a moving bunny. This process is an opportunity to practice curves.

    How To Draw A Bunny Cute And Easy Step By Step

    You can refer to the simple step-by-step drawing guide below

    Step 1

    Start by sketching the bunny’s face. Draw an irregular circle with the bottom part slightly wider than the top.

    Rabbits are born with chubby and chubby cheeks. So don’t forget to emphasize the cheeks as you outline the bunny’s face.

    Here’s a handy tip: draw a vertical line and a horizontal line on your paper as a reference line to ensure that the bunny’s face is centered.

    Step 2

    Draw the outline of the rabbit’s face
    At the top of the bunny’s face, draw a pair of ears on each side of the face. The bunny’s ears look like an upside down “U” letter.

    The bottom part of the ear that connects to the bunny’s face should be narrow, while the middle of the ear should be widest, as shown in the illustration.

    Rabbits are known for their exceptionally large ears. So make sure to make your bunny ears really big to make it more realistic! Also, try to make your ears as similar in size as possible.

    Step 3

    Attach a body and an arm to the bunny’s face
    Now that we’ve finished sketching the bunny’s face, it’s time to draw the body.

    Draw two curved lines just below the bunny’s face. The shape of the right arm resembles a smaller version of the rabbit ears we drew in the previous step.

    In this illustration, you can see that the bunny’s arms are actually placed in front of its body. However, you can position the bunny’s arms any way you want. You can draw the arms lying on either side of the body or even upward.

    Step 4

    Perfecting the bunny’s body
    Then it’s time to draw the whole body of the bunny!

    Using the previous step as a guide, lengthen the lines to create a full body. Then draw a pair of feet with three toes on both sides of the bunny’s body. One foot should point straight forward, while the other foot is pointed to the side.

    Make sure to create a chubby body to create an extremely cute bunny!

    Step 5

    Draw the bunny’s fluffy tail
    One of the most lovable features of the bunny is undoubtedly its tail. And in this step we will draw the bunny’s furry tail!

    On the bottom part of the rabbit’s back, draw several curved shapes that connect. When drawn correctly, it should resemble a fluffy cotton ball. Remember, the tail is on the bottom of the bunny, so it should only be halfway visible.

    Step 6

    Add patterns to the rabbit’s body
    Now it’s time to add intricate details on the bunny’s body to make it look more realistic.

    Let’s start by adding patterns inside the bunny’s ears. Using the outline of the rabbit ears that we drew in the second step as a guide, draw a smaller outline inside each of the bunny’s ears.

    Remember that the second border should be slightly smaller than the first border of the rabbit ears. This will make the bunny’s ears look more realistic.

    Step 7

    Next, Draw the bunny’s nose
    Draw an upside down triangle in the middle of the bottom part of the bunny’s face. It should be positioned far from the forehead and near the chin.

    To ensure that the nose will be drawn to scale, draw reference lines on the bunny’s face to determine the perfect point for the nose.

    Step 8

    Then draw the bunny’s eyes
    Draw two large circles above the bunny’s nose. Then draw two more circles in the eyes. Then, apply shadow over the eyes to complete the look.

    Don’t forget to leave the small circle inside the eyes uncluttered to give the illusion of “sparkling eyes”.

    To ensure that the eyes are aligned and even, make sure that the nose is positioned below and directly between the eyes.

    Step 9

    After that, Draw the bunny’s mouth
    Just below the nose, draw a small vertical line. From the top of the vertical line, draw two curved lines on either side. When drawn correctly, it should look like a curved letter “W”.

    Step 10

    Finally you draw a carrot the bunny is hugging. color to complete your drawing

    How To Draw a Elephant

    You can refer to the simple step-by-step drawing guide below

    Step 1

    First, we will draw three circles. It looks like an inverted snowman. Although the image below is not as large as a typical snowman.

    Step 2

    However, we work with elephants. Therefore, we outline a trunk that looks like a smooth curve. We also connect three circular phirugs with short straight lines at the top.

    Step 3

    Now we can work with the facial features of our cute animal. Draw a small eye that looks like an inverted triangle. Add contours of ivory and trunk.

    Step 4

    We have the almost complete silhouette of the elephant’s head. Now we add the outline of the large triangular ear. The ear should be slightly smaller than the first round body.

    Step 5

    You may hear the phrase “elephant foot” as an idiom. In fact, the elephant has huge and powerful legs. In this step, we draw a pair of strong legs that are slightly narrowed.

    Step 6

    In this step, we literally add two lines. In this step, we literally add two lines. The top line starts at the nape of the neck and ends at the contour of the tail. The bottom line is shorter. The bottom line connects the front and rear legs of our elephant.

    Step 7

    Now we repeat the steps from the fifth stage. Now we are working with the hind legs of an elephant. Don’t forget about the little tail with a brush at the end.

    Step 8

    So we have an almost complete picture.
    In this step we will add the claws on our elephant’s paws. It is a small detail that forms an overall impression.

    Step 9

    Take a look at our full drawing. Let us evaluate the correctness of the forms and proportions. If you don’t see any errors or distortions, you can proceed to the next step.

    Step 10

    As in many other drawing tutorials, our final step will be spent working with color. We chose a dark gray color for our elephant. You can use other colors according to your preference.
